STM32L, STOP mod a spotreba

Tomas Urbanek turbyho na me.com
Úterý Březen 22 01:02:22 CET 2016


1) ano
2) o tom jsme nemel ani tuseni ze existuje. Podivam se o co jde.
3) HAL_UART_MspDeInit(&huart2); a nasledne nakonfigurovani portu na analog a vypnu hodiny. Po vzbuzeni zapnu hodiny, nakonfiguriji veskere pouzite GPIO a nakonfiguruji UART2 (stejne jako po resetu).
4) na to se musim podivat.

GPIO se po vzbuzeni normalne nastavi a funguji. Jen uart ne (jine periferie /spi atp./ jsem nezkousel).

Jinak se bratrovi narodil dneska odpoledne druhy svist a je to kluk. Takze tohle musi asi par dnu pockat :-)

Diky za nasmerovani.

Turby


> On 21. 3. 2016, at 16:58, Tomas Dresler <dresler na hw.cz> wrote:
> 
> Overte si 4 veci:
> 
> 1. ma port zapnute hodiny?
> 2. je port nakonfigurovany pro Alternate Function a ma spravnou AF group?
> 3. jak jste ukoncil UART? ma opet zapnute hodiny?
> 4. jednotlivy UART muzete vyresetovat a nastavit znovu v RCC_APBxRSTR registrech
> 
> Tomas
> 
> On 2016-03-21 16:40, Milan Kratochvíl wrote:
>> Zdravím, STM neznám, ale jen z toho co tu čtu mne napadlo co takhle
>> také vrátit ten port do digitálu. Milan
>> 
>> Dne 21.3.2016 v 12:16 Tomas Urbanek napsal(a):
>>> To jsem si taky myslel. Ale nefunguje to. Jakmile prepnu port do analogu a shodim hodiny, nova inicializace portu po nahozeni hodin uz uart nenahodi. Tedy tvari se ze ano, ale uart nejede i kdyz je v halu "ready". Piny uartu jsou uplne mrtvy. Ta sama sekvence konfigurace portu a uartu po rebootu normalne funguje.
>>> 
>>> To je zase magie :)
>>> 
>>> Turby
> 
> _______________________________________________
> HW-list mailing list  -  sponsored by www.HW.cz
> Hw-list na list.hw.cz
> http://list.hw.cz/mailman/listinfo/hw-list



Další informace o konferenci Hw-list